What outdoor activities can visitors enjoy in and around Oswestry?
Oswestry is surrounded by beautiful countryside, so you can enjoy lots of outdoor activities. There are plenty of walking trails, including the Offa's Dyke Path, and the area is great for cycling too. If you're looking for something more active, you can visit the Oswestry Leisure Centre, which has a swimming pool and gym.
When is the ideal time to plan a trip to Oswestry?
Oswestry is lovely all year round, but the best time to visit is probably during the summer months, from June to August. The weather is usually pleasant, and there are lots of events happening, like the Oswestry Show and the Oswestry Food Festival.

What are the best walking or cycling routes in Oswestry?
There are some lovely walks around Oswestry. The Cae Glas Park is perfect for a stroll, and the Offa's Dyke Path runs right through the town, offering spectacular views. For cycling, the Oswestry to Ellesmere cycle route is a popular choice.

What nearby towns or cities can be explored from Oswestry?
Oswestry is a great base for exploring the surrounding area. You can easily visit Shrewsbury, a historic town with a beautiful castle and a lively market. The city of Chester is also within easy reach, famous for its Roman walls and its charming shopping streets.
